Practical Example

Suppose you’re building a wheelchair ramp. You know:

  • Height (opposite side): 3 feet
  • Base (adjacent side): 12 feet

Using the Right Triangle Angle Calculator:

  • Angle = arctan(opposite ÷ adjacent)
  • Angle = arctan(3 ÷ 12) = arctan(0.25) ≈ 14°

That means the ramp angle is about 14 degrees, which is within safe ADA slope standards.
